Understanding Dual Plate Check Valve (Wafer Type)


The dual plate check valve, often referred to as a wafer type check valve, is a crucial component in a variety of fluid control systems. This device is designed to prevent the backflow of fluids, ensuring a one-way flow in pipelines. With advancements in engineering, the dual plate design has become increasingly popular due to its efficiency and reliability.


What is a Dual Plate Check Valve?


A dual plate check valve consists of two plates or discs that pivot on a hinge or shaft. As fluid flows in the intended direction, these plates are pushed open, allowing the fluid to pass through. When the flow reverses or ceases, the plates close due to the weight of the discs and the reverse pressure of the fluid, effectively preventing backflow. Unlike traditional swing check valves, the dual plate design offers a compact profile, making it particularly suitable for limited spaces, such as in wafer type installations.


Structure and Design Features


The wafer type dual plate check valve typically features a compact and lightweight structure. It is designed to fit between flanges within pipelines, requiring minimal installation space. The design includes


1. Two Discs These are the primary components that move according to the flow direction. The lightweight material reduces the force required to open the valve. 2. Spring Mechanism Some designs incorporate a spring to allow for rapid closure, minimizing water hammer and ensuring that the valve closes quickly against backflow.


3. Seal Design The sealing surfaces are meticulously crafted to ensure minimal leakage when the valve is closed. This is critical in applications where fluid integrity is paramount.


Advantages of Dual Plate Check Valves


1. Space Saving The wafer design allows it to be sandwiched between flanges, reducing the overall footprint of the system. This is ideal for systems where space is at a premium.


2. Low Pressure Drop The streamlined design allows fluids to flow with minimal resistance, which is particularly beneficial in high-flow applications. This leads to lower energy costs and improved efficiency.

3. Durability Constructed from robust materials such as stainless steel or ductile iron, dual plate check valves resist corrosion and wear, providing long-term reliability in various environments.


4. Versatility These valves are applicable in a wide range of industries, including water treatment, oil and gas, HVAC systems, and general industrial applications.


5. Ease of Maintenance Unlike some other valve designs, the dual plate check valve requires less maintenance due to fewer moving parts. Regular inspections are usually sufficient to ensure proper function.


Applications


Dual plate check valves are utilized in numerous applications, including


- Water Supply and Wastewater Treatment Protecting pumps from backflow and preventing contamination. - Fire Protection Systems Ensuring that water is directed only to the intended areas without backflow risks. - HVAC Systems Managing the flow of chilled water and hot water, enhancing system efficiency. - Pulp and Paper Industry Supporting processes that involve the rapid movement of fluids while preventing backflow.


Installation and Operation


Proper installation is critical for the optimal performance of dual plate check valves. They should be installed in accordance with the manufacturer's guidelines, typically oriented in a horizontal position. The pipeline should be free of any debris to prevent damage to the sealing surfaces and ensure smooth operation.


Once installed, the valve operates automatically, responding to changes in fluid pressure. Operators must periodically check the valve function, especially in critical applications.
